Exegesis
The first clause is a verbless existential statement marked by fronting otzar {אוֹצָר | ʾōṣār} ‘treasure’ and nekhmad {נֶחְמָד | neḥmād} ‘desirable’ with va-shemen {וָשֶׁמֶן | wā-še·mên} ‘and oil’ in apposition.
In context — Proverbs 21:20
Precious treasure and oil are stored in the home of the wise , but a foolish person consumes them.
